What happens if I exhaust credits on the free plan?

The free plan includes 50 credits per month.

Once exhausted, you have 2 options:

  1. Upgrade to a paid plan, OR

  2. Wait for credits to renew next month.

Info

⚠️ If you don’t, your app access is revoked & order syncing stops.
